Can I fail the course?

The course is set up as a self paced training course. Participants are challenged to complete all the modules within the course. Each module has a testing component which requires the participant to get a specific number of the test questions correct. If the participant does not pass the test in the first attempt, they are asked to review the material within the module again and then re-challenge the module test. There is no limit to the number of challenges to each module test. Therefore there is no way to fail the course.

WHMIS - Workplace Hazardous Materials Information System

Why take WHMIS?

In Canada, all employers are required by law to provide WHMIS instruction to all employee's who work in contact with, or in proximity to, any materials defined as "hazardous". In each work environment there are a wide range of materials and products that can be hazardous to a worker's health if they are not handled and used properly. Cleaning products, solvents, paints, glues, and toners are just a sample of some of the hazardous materials that, if not used properly, can have adverse health effects.
